Brass and Anodized Aluminum Embossed Name Plates
Our brass name plates feature the TECH-3D deep embossing process that creates cast-like, three-dimensional lettering. Your company name, logo, and product identification are pressed directly into the metal, creating a permanent, high-quality branding solution.
Specifications
| Feature | Details |
|---|---|
| Material | Brass (.032, .060 thickness) or Anodized Aluminum |
| Size Range | 1/4″ square to 6 feet |
| Legibility | Lifetime |
| Finish | Brilliant, baked enamel colors |

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the difference between brass name plates and brass data plates?
Name plates display your company name, logo, and brand identity. Data plates display technical information like serial numbers, capacity ratings, voltage, and compliance data. Name plates tell people who made the equipment. Data plates tell people what the equipment does. Many manufacturers need both, and we produce both to the same quality standard.

How does anodized aluminum compare to brass for name plates?
Both materials accept TECH-3D embossing for lifetime legibility. Brass offers a distinctive gold-tone appearance and excellent corrosion resistance, making it ideal for high-end equipment and customer-facing branding. Anodized aluminum is lighter and more cost-effective while still providing a professional appearance and strong durability. Both options far outlast vinyl, painted, or screen-printed alternatives.
What color options are available for brass name plates?
Our baked enamel color process provides brilliant, permanent colors for both background and text. Standard colors are available, and we can match custom colors to your brand specifications. The baked enamel finish resists UV degradation, chemicals, and weathering for long-term color retention.
